根据实测夏店煤矿8120综放试验工作面支架初撑力、循环末阻力、时间加权平均工作阻力及其分布频率,总结了综放面矿压显现规律。研究表明:工作面平均周期来压步距21.6m,平均动载系数1.67,且综放工作面顶煤的放出导致了控顶距上方顶煤破碎、移动,使得支架初撑力、时间加权平均工作阻力偏低。

Based on the measured value of the setting load,the end of the cycle resistance, the time-weighted average working resistance and frequency distribution etc. in 8120 fully mechanized working face, summarized the behavior law of mine pressure in fully mechanized top coal caving face. Research shows that: the average periodic weighting step distance of the working surface is 21.6m, the average dynamic load coefifcient is 1.67, the top coal caving caused the top coal in the face width is broken, mobile, which caused the support resistance, time weighted average working resistance is low.
